The average annual solar radiation value for Samail Al Batnah South over the past 30 years is 250859 kJ m-2 day-1 (Kilojoules per square meters every day).
In city of Samail Al Batnah South, the solar energy in January is 15928 kJ m-2 day-1; The solar energy in February is 18190 kJ m-2 day-1; The solar energy in March is 20980 kJ m-2 day-1; The solar energy in April is 23323 kJ m-2 day-1; The solar energy in May is 25289 kJ m-2 day-1; The solar energy in June is 24742 kJ m-2 day-1; The solar energy in July is 23486 kJ m-2 day-1; The solar energy in August is 22970 kJ m-2 day-1; The solar energy in September is 22321 kJ m-2 day-1; The solar energy in October is 20586 kJ m-2 day-1; The solar energy in November is 17605 kJ m-2 day-1; The solar energy in December is 15439 kJ m-2 day-1.
Solar irradiance is the power per unit area (surface power density) received from the Sun in the form of electromagnetic radiation in the wavelength range of the measuring instrument. Solar radiation can be captured and turned into useful forms of energy, such as heat and electricity, using a variety of technologies.
